NBC DFW reports that Pfizer CEO says chances are very high that the FDA will approve low-dose COVID-19 shots for kids under 5. Pfizer and BioNTech asked the FDA last week to expand authorization for its vaccine to kids under 5.

Fox 4 says that North Texas COVID-19 hospitalizations drop by nearly 1,000 in one week. There are 2,439 patients with COVID-19 in North Texas hospital region as of February 7.
From CBS News, Johnson & Johnson halts production of single-dose COVID-19 vaccine. Reports say the pharmaceutical company quietly shut down production at a plant in the Netherlands and has been using the plant to work on a potentially more profitable drug that could protect against an unrelated respiratory virus.
